What Is Pyridoxal Phosphate and Why Does the Form Matter?
Pyridoxal phosphate (P5P) is the active coenzyme form of vitamin B6 that your cells use directly—unlike pyridoxine hydrochloride, which must first be converted in the liver. This conversion step is surprisingly fragile: a 2022 biochemistry review estimated that up to 30% of the population carries genetic variants that slow this process, and even in those without these variants, liver stress, ageing, and certain medications (like the oral contraceptive pill) can reduce conversion efficiency. Choosing a P5P supplement means you're bypassing a potential bottleneck entirely.

What is pyridoxal phosphate and how is it different from regular vitamin B6?
Pyridoxal phosphate (P5P) is the active coenzyme form of vitamin B6 that your body uses immediately. Standard B6 supplements contain pyridoxine hydrochloride, which must be converted to P5P in your liver before it becomes useful. This conversion can be inefficient—affected by genetics, age, and liver health—making P5P a more reliable choice, especially if you're taking B6 for energy or mood support and want to feel results sooner.

Can I take B6 every day, or should I cycle it?
Yes, daily B6 supplementation is safe for most people at doses up to 10–50mg. The NHS sets the tolerable upper intake level at 10mg per day for long-term use, but short-term therapeutic doses of 50–100mg are widely used under practitioner guidance. Doses above 200mg daily should only be taken for short periods (a few weeks) due to the risk of reversible nerve symptoms. If you're unsure, start low and consult your GP.

Does vitamin B6 help with anxiety or low mood?
Yes, vitamin B6 plays a crucial role in producing serotonin, dopamine, and GABA—neurotransmitters that regulate mood and calmness. A 2022 randomised controlled trial found that high-dose B6 (100mg P5P) significantly reduced self-reported anxiety over 4 weeks compared to a placebo. However, B6 is not a standalone treatment for clinical anxiety or depression; it works best as part of a holistic approach that includes diet, lifestyle, and professional support.
